Tesla is pushing the boundaries of what a battery is capable of. We are looking for an engineer that will optimize both cell performance and lifetime. This role owns the cell testing and data analysis to support the battery management system which impacts the performance and reliability of all Tesla electric vehicles and energy products. 

In this role, you will manage the development and implementation of cell characterization tests needed to enable robust control strategies for cells of different chemistries. You will collaborate closely with the firmware and controls teams to set the limits for cell usage. You will identify and develop new cell testing schedules and techniques required to validate performance and lifetime across different cell chemistries and use cases. 

Responsibilities

  • Develop new cell test protocols to enable next-generation cell control strategies in products
  • Analyze test results to provide the cell limits that optimize performance and reliability
  • Own cell-level test specifications and test plans to characterize cell properties needed for cell control algorithms
  • Coordinate cell tests by allocating resources to help manage the release of new cell parameter-sets into products
  • Own the workflow for validation testing required to release new firmware
